'A short distance from Aurangabad is another set of caves, the Ellora Caves also known as ‘Verul Leni’ in the local language. These caves too feature on UNESCO’s list of World Heritage Sites. Located on the Charanandri Hill, there are 34 caves in Ellora that were carved between the 3rd and 7th centuries AD. The Ellora Caves consist of a unique assortment of structures unifying Hindu, Jain and Buddhist faiths. Ellora houses a number of structures including Buddhist Chaityas and monasteries, as well as Hindu and Jain structures. One of the highlights of the caves is the splendid monolithic edifice named the Kailash Temple.'
